How much do developer operations software eng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for developer operations software engineer in Seymour, IN is $97,287.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,300.00 and $113,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Developer Operations Software Engineer vs DevOps Engineer?

AspectDeveloper Operations Software EngineerDevOps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in CS or related field, certifications like AWS, DockerBachelor's in CS or related field, certifications like AWS, Jenkins
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with development and operations teams, often in agile settingsWorks across development, QA, and operations, focusing on automation and CI/CD
Industry UsageCommon in tech companies, startups, and enterprises adopting DevOps practicesWidely used in organizations implementing continuous integration and deployment

The Developer Operations Software Engineer and DevOps Engineer roles share many credentials and work environments, focusing on streamlining software deployment and infrastructure. While their responsibilities overlap, the Developer Operations Software Engineer emphasizes integrating development and operations processes, whereas the DevOps Engineer often leads automation and CI/CD pipelines. Both roles are vital in modern software development, with the titles sometimes used interchangeably depending on the organization.

Job description

Job Summary:

This entry level/early career professional, applied technology position creates software that is sold as an integral part of Cummins' products. People in these positions have involvement in identification and understanding of stakeholder requirements and developing specifications, and responsibility for design, implementation, testing and/or release of software that controls the operation of Cummins' products in a variety of customer applications.

Key Responsibilities:

Investigates product software problems, understands causal mechanisms, recommends appropriate action, owns problem resolution, and documents results. Applies and supports the improvement of product software development processes and tools. Processes include coding, compiling and test. Tools include code editors, integration tools, static analysis tools, compilers and hardware in the loop test tools. Details specific to this role may be found at the end of this document. Obtains input and collaborates with product and software development teams and delivers verified software features, components, builds to product teams. Uses systems knowledge and expertise to make decisions in the areas of software requirements, architecture, design, and test that impact the quality and performance of software builds, product lines (platforms) and management of cross-BU integration and coordination. Owns problem resolution for moderately complex components, products, systems, subsystems or services with technical complexity and ambiguity increasing as experience is gained in the role. Responsibile for interacting and collaborating with cross-functional teams. Provides independent execution of established work processes and systems, while still developing technology or product knowledge; engages with the improvement of systems and processes. Involves minimal direct management of people, but could involve the coordination and direction of work amongst technicians and/or temporary student employees. Contributes effectively toward team goals, exhibits influence within a work group and continues to develop proficiency in the competency areas critical to success in the role.Cummins is an equal opportunity employer. About Cummins

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Cummins Inc., headquartered in Columbus, IN, US, is a global power leader that designs, manufactures, and distributes numerous power products and systems. With its genesis from as early as 1919, the company readily serves diverse industries such as transportation, industrial, generator drive, or marine applications, among others. At the heart of Cummins' operations, its key product lineup encompasses diesel & natural gas engines, generator sets, engine components, and filtration, emission solutions, and electrical power generation systems. Cummins deeply embodies core values of integrity, respect for diversity, teamwork, performance excellence, and social responsibility - all of which dynamically fuel their mission 'Making people's lives better by powering a more prosperous world'.
